>> While many "pbx"s (including those from my employer) are implemented 
>> as B2BUAs, it is possible to implement pbx functionality without a B2BUA.
>> (Dale and Scott can explain to you how they do it.)
>
> Sure, I don't doubt it at all. But the example I told ("redirecting 
> the call to other destination when the leg B ends") is just possible 
> with a B2BUA, and under my understanding that is a really commonly 
> requested feature in any PBX.
>
> Also, if you want the PBX to ends a call after X seconds it must be a 
> B2BUA (a proxy cannot generate in-dialog messages). Am I wrong?

Here is a good use case:

When you want to hide transfers from ITSPs (many do not like REFER) you need to 
use a b2bua to keep the signaling local to the pbx that generates the REFER. 
You can convert the REFER transfer to a Re-INVITE on the ITSP side. You cannot 
do this without a B2BUA.
